CLI2: Removed unnecessary TW and CALENDAR tags
This commit is contained in:
18
src/CLI2.cpp
18
src/CLI2.cpp
@@ -358,18 +358,20 @@ void CLI2::handleArg0 ()
|
|||||||
basename = raw.substr (slash + 1);
|
basename = raw.substr (slash + 1);
|
||||||
|
|
||||||
a.attribute ("basename", basename);
|
a.attribute ("basename", basename);
|
||||||
if (basename == "cal" || basename == "calendar")
|
if (basename == "cal" ||
|
||||||
a.tag ("CALENDAR");
|
basename == "calendar")
|
||||||
else if (basename == "task" || basename == "tw" || basename == "t")
|
|
||||||
a.tag ("TW");
|
|
||||||
|
|
||||||
_args.push_back (a);
|
|
||||||
|
|
||||||
if (a.hasTag ("CALENDAR"))
|
|
||||||
{
|
{
|
||||||
|
_args.push_back (a);
|
||||||
|
|
||||||
A2 cal ("argCal", "calendar", Lexer::Type::word);
|
A2 cal ("argCal", "calendar", Lexer::Type::word);
|
||||||
_args.push_back (cal);
|
_args.push_back (cal);
|
||||||
}
|
}
|
||||||
|
else if (basename == "task" ||
|
||||||
|
basename == "tw" ||
|
||||||
|
basename == "t")
|
||||||
|
{
|
||||||
|
_args.push_back (a);
|
||||||
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
////////////////////////////////////////////////////////////////////////////////
|
////////////////////////////////////////////////////////////////////////////////
|
||||||
|
|||||||
Reference in New Issue
Block a user